No other genre has been as historically loved and hated as the Western. In this course we will try to discover why that's so by looking at and thinking about the genre in its American and Italian versions.  What most characterizes the Western?  What are the differences when the Western travels to Europe and elsewhere?  Topics to be discussed include violence and racism, the role of the gun and gunslinger, and masculinity and the other role of women.  Films from Ford, Hawks, Tarantino, Leone, the Coen Brothers, and George Lucas.
